How Do Crystals Work?

Healing Crystals Facts and the Science

How crystals work is a question that comes up repeatedly. With the rise in popularity of using crystals for healing, an abundance of information is now available on this subject.

Countless articles, books and social media posts discuss the healing properties of various crystals.  Look long enough and you'll find they can do everything from relieving stress and anxiety to protecting you from dangerous situations.

Many articles make outlandish claims regarding what can be achieved through the use of rocks and minerals. 

The problem with much of what has been written about the healing properties of crystals is the absence of scientific evidence to support it. Furthermore, many factual articles have been copied and reproduced so many times that most of the original content has been distorted or lost completely.

The concept of how crystals work is rooted in metaphysical beliefs rather than empirical science. According to these beliefs, everything in the universe, including crystals and living beings, emits a vibration. The vibrational frequency is thought to interact with an energy field surrounding the human body. 

It's believed that when one aligns with the other, it can affect physical, emotional, and spiritual well-being. The idea is that by using crystals with specific vibrational frequencies, it's possible to influence or align the energy field surrounding the body, promoting balance and healing.

The problem with this theory is that scientists argue that these energy fields and vibrational frequencies do not exist.  

The belief that crystals vibrate comes from the understanding that everything in the universe is moving.  The extent to which they move varies depending on the object.

At one end of the scale, microscopic particles such as atoms vibrate and interact with each other.  At the opposite end, planets, stars and entire galaxies are in motion as they orbit around each other.

Even objects that appear to be stationary are in constant motion.  This is because of the rotation of the Earth and its orbit around the sun.

Matter, which is anything that has mass and takes up space, is made up of atoms and molecules, both of which are moving.  The movement, known as thermal energy, causes them to vibrate, emitting energy in the form of heat and light.

When molecules and atoms are cold they move slowly.  As they heat up the speed at which they move and vibrate increases.  The rise in temperature causes thermal energy to increase.

Something becomes hot when the molecules that make up that object move faster.  The faster they move the hotter it becomes. Atoms and molecules can't be seen but are present in all matter.

The Healing Power of Crystals

Someone who uses a crystal for healing may say they can feel its energy.  They may hold it to see if it gets hot. Natural stones feel cold to the touch but can feel warm after being held briefly.

While thermal energy causes something to emit heat and/or light, it cannot be felt as a vibration. 

When the vibration of a crystal connects with the human energy field, it's believed chakras can be realigned.

An uninterrupted flow of energy is said to improve mental and physical health and overall well-being.  It can also help with issues such as focus, concentration, calmness and releasing anxiety.

Crystals align with different chakras, therefore, during a session with a crystal healer, different crystals will be placed on or near certain chakra points.

The work of Doctor Marcel Vogel is often used to support the theory about how crystals work.  Vogel was an inventor and senior research scientist who worked for IBM in the 1960s and 1970s. He's best known for his work on the development of computer hardware and research on the healing properties of quartz crystals.

In later life, he conducted experiments to prove plants could respond to human thought. He concluded that they could store the energy of his thoughts and intentions. There is no scientific evidence to support this.

Vogel believed quartz crystals could be used for healing and spiritual purposes and developed a technique for shaping them into specific forms to enhance their energy.

He wrote; "The crystal is a neutral object whose inner structure exhibits a crystalline state of perfection and balance. When it's cut precisely to the proper geometric form and when the human mind enters into a relationship with its structural perfection in the vibration of love, the crystal emits a vibration which extends and amplifies the power and grasp of the user’s mind. Imaged thought intent is amplified."

Marcel Vogel's work with crystals has been pursued and expanded upon by many in the metaphysical community.  "Vogel crystals" are still used today.

His explanation of how crystals work has not been embraced by mainstream science.  The idea they have energy and properties that can be used for healing remains controversial and largely unproven.  

Many of his experiments have never been able to be reproduced.

The scientific phenomenon known as piezoelectricity is often used to support the theory that crystals vibrate at different frequencies.  Piezoelectricity is an electrical charge produced when certain crystals are exposed to mechanical stress or pressure.

The Placebo Effect

Quartz crystals hold information in computers. They do this by using electricity to create microscopic patterns called nanostructures. 

Each pattern represents information being stored. A device like a memory card can read patterns and retrieve data.

Most crystals in computers today are synthetic. 

The ability of quartz crystals to retain information has led to the belief that a crystal used for healing can be programmed to store information.

Healing crystals are 'programmed' to help the user achieve a goal, intention or desire.  This is where the placebo effect begins.

Extensive scientific studies have proven that the placebo effect is responsible for the positive response to a treatment with no medicinal ingredient.

The phenomenon comes from a conscious or subconscious belief that the treatment will be effective.  The placebo effect has been tested extensively in clinical trials of new drugs and therapies.

The positive outcome comes from the power of the mind, not from the treatment itself.

How to Activate Crystals

Activating a crystal is said to unlock its full healing potential.  It's said to amplify the stone's energy and aligns it with what we want to achieve.

To activate a crystal it first needs to be programmed.  This involves setting an intention to achieve a goal.

This can be done by holding the stone and visualising your desired outcome.  Some people prefer to use their left hand.  In many spiritual and holistic healing traditions, the left side of the body is considered to be the receiving side whilst the right is the giving side. 

Some people repeat a mantra either in their minds or out loud.  This works in a similar way to hypnosis.

In both cases, the ultimate goal is to access the subconscious mind which is far more receptive to positive suggestions.

Our subconscious mind has more influence over shaping thoughts, emotions and behaviours.

Male hypnotherapist holding a quartz crystal on a chain over her chestHypnosis begins by inducing a deep state of relaxation.  This is often achieved through concentration and by repeating positive suggestions that encourage the onset of this state of mind. 

Once reached, positive suggestions are delivered to achieve a particular outcome.

Negative suggestions are never given during hypnosis.  For example, if someone wants to stop smoking, the therapist would not say, "you will not smoke" or "you don't want to smoke".  The suggestion would instead be presented in a positive and empowering way.

This is because the subconscious mind is far more receptive to positive suggestion.

The same applies when setting an intention for a crystal.  A state of relaxation must first be achieved.  This may be done through meditation, or by sitting somewhere quiet where you won't be disturbed.

Having reached a state of calmness, you can begin programming your crystal.

Just like in hypnosis, the ability of the crystal to work relies on the power of suggestion to influence your thoughts, feelings and long-term behaviour.

The mind is incredibly powerful and can influence the body in profound ways. When we focus on positive outcomes and repeat positive suggestions, we can change the way we think and feel.

Many years ago I trained in hypnotherapy.  One of the first examples I was given regarding the difference between positive and negative suggestion was this: Tell a child not to touch something because it's hot and they'll almost certainly want to touch it.  Tell them if they touch it they'll burn their hand, and you can be sure they'll stay away.

When setting intentions and desires for crystals always use positive suggestions.  Think about what you're going to say before you start.  It's not always easy to turn a negative suggestion into a positive one.

"I want to stop eating chocolate" is negative.  "By eating food that's healthier, I'll feel happier and will have more control over my mind and body", is positive. 

Positive emotions exert a profound influence on our state of mind. Consider the stark contrast between how you feel in moments of happiness and how you feel when you're sad.

Similarly, receiving praise for a job well done will generate a profound sense of fulfilment.  Receiving criticism even when delivered kindly, will invoke a very different emotional response.

For crystals to work, use positive suggestions regarding what you want to achieve.

To be most effective, a mantra should be repeated, it doesn't have to be out loud.  Where possible try to include positive words related to love, pride and happiness. 

Never tell yourself that by using this crystal you won't do something or won't feel a particular emotion.  Instead, say something like, "This crystal will help me to turn my life around.  I'm feeling focused and dedicated.  I feel incredibly proud of myself for finally reaching this point."
